Galaxy Fight Club Closed $7 Million in Financing Led by Animoca Brands and Others

TokenInsight news, Galaxy Fight Club, a Polygon-based cross-IP MOBA game, closed $7 million in a seed and private sale led by Animoca Brands, Sequoia India and Skyvision Capital, with participation from YGG SEA, Infinity Ventures Crypto, Huobi Innovation Labs, Kucoin Labs and others. Galaxy Fight Club is the first cross-IP, cross-platform (PC+ Mobile) PvP fighting game where holders of different NFT collections can battle with each other to both win and earn rewards through play-to-earn mechanics. The game aims to build a truly open ecosystem with interoperability of digital items where the players, instead of the company, own their IP.
